Mövenpick opens Tunisian hotel with wellness focus
POSTED 18 Apr 2018 . BY Jane Kitchen
The S Per Aqua spa features an authentic Tunisian hammam, as well as flash-UV cabins, a sauna, experience showers, hydrobaths, a beauty salon and a relaxation pool
Mövenpick Hotel du Lac Tunis has opened on the banks of Lake Tunis in the Tunisian capital with a 1,400sq m (15,069sq ft) spa.

The eleven-treatment-room S Per Aqua spa has direct access both from the lobby and the outside, and features an authentic Tunisian hammam, as well as flash-UV cabins, a sauna, experience showers, hydrobaths, a beauty salon and a relaxation pool.

Treatments are from skincare brands Cinq Mondes and Biologique Recherche.

The hotel also features a gym with professional trainers, indoor swimming pool, free-flowing training space and boutique.

The contemporary hotel has 189 bedrooms and suites, three restaurants, meeting space and a large ballroom.

“With an enviable lakeside location, outstanding facilities and major attractions on its doorstep, I am confident Mövenpick Hotel du Lac Tunis will quickly establish a reputation as one of the city’s most sought-after properties, popular with business, leisure and wedding guests,” said Marc Descrozaille, president – Middle East & Africa, Mövenpick Hotels & Resorts.

Mövenpick Hotel du Lac Tunis is Mövenpick’s third property in Tunisia and its 23rd in Africa, with five additional hotels set to open in the region by 2020.
